The problem with “unearthing gems” is that it’s very difficult to do whilst competing at the top end of the PL and the CL.

 

To compete at that level you virtually need all of your players to be on it at very high level, the majority of the time. You can’t have someone come in and adapt for 6-12 months, whilst playing.

 

Brighton do the ‘unearthing gems’ thing better than anyone (to the point where it seems almost impossible to better them in that regard), but how many times have they seriously challenged to get to the elite level? Never.
